Biketoberfest is an annual motorcycle rally held in the fall in Daytona Beach, Florida since 1991 [3] or 1992. In 1992 it was known as "Daytona Fall Tour"; in 1993, it started to be called Biketoberfest, [4] [5] and is now known as the "little brother" of the spring Daytona Beach Bike Week event. [6]
Biketoberfest is a four-day event, while the annual Bike Week in the spring stretches across 10 days in Daytona Beach and across a broader swatch of Central Florida that includes Volusia, Flagler ...

The Daytona Beach Bike Week rally started as the Daytona 200 race on January 24, 1937. This first race was a 3.2 miles (5.1 km) beach and pavement course. It was won by Ed Kretz from California riding an Indian motorcycle with an average speed of 73.34 mph (118.03 km/h).
Daytona Beach is a coastal resort city in Volusia County, Florida, United States. Located on the East Coast of the United States, its population was 72,647 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Deltona–Daytona Beach–Ormond Beach metropolitan area, and is a principal city of the Fun Coast region of Florida.
